H A Dmi1.2486 Sun Mar 02 16:35:40 GMT 2025 riastradh libc: New _r variants of heapsort, mergesort, qsort.

Also kheapsort_r for kernel/standalone use.

These variants allow the caller to pass a cookie through to the
comparison function, e.g. if you want to sort an array of indices
into a buffer.

qsort_r is new in POSIX.1-2024; the others are obvious analogues of
our nonstandard extensions for heapsort and mergesort.

PR lib/58931: qsort_r() missing
